Answer the following :

(a) What is tincture of iodine ? What is its use ?


(b) What are the main constituents of dettol ?


(c) Label the hydrophilic and hydrophobic parts of the given


compound :


CH3(CH2)16COO(CH2CH2O)nCH2CH2OH


(a) Tincture of iodine is nothing but a weak iodine solution. It contains usually 2–7% elemental iodine, along with potassium iodide or sodium iodide, dissolved in a mixture of ethanol and water.


It is used as an antiseptic. Antiseptics are substances which stop or slow down microbial growth.


(b) The major component in Dettol which gives it the antiseptic properties arechloroxylenol(C8H9ClO) and terpineol.


Dettol is an aromatic chemical compound comprising of 4.8% of the above mixture, along with pine oil, isopropanol, castor oil, soap and water.


(c) Water hating groups that is they do not get mixed in water easily are known as hydrophobic groups, like alkyl group, whereas functional groups like alcohols, sulphonates,etc are water loving groups dissolve in water easily, hydrophilic groups.


Therefore hydrophobic part in the above detergents is the long chain alkyl group and the hydrophilic part is the alcohol group.
